Description
As you enter, you are greeted by a spacious lounge, providing a versatile and welcoming space for relaxation and entertaining. Adjacent to the lounge is a dining area. Off the dining area is a kitchen. Conservatory also on the ground floor.
Moving to the first floor, you will find a bright and stylish bathroom. Additionally, there are two generously sized double bedrooms, ensuring ample space for a growing family or accommodating guests. Both bedrooms enjoy the benefit of natural light and offer peaceful retreats with tranquil sea views.
Externally, the front of the property boasts a beautifully maintained lawned garden providing an idyllic setting to soak in the panoramic views of Swansea Bay. At the rear you have a low maintenance gravelled area with room for tables and chairs which in turn has steps leading up to a lawned garden. Lawned garden home to a variety of trees and shrubs. Detached greenhouse.
